Using multiple work offsets in MC

Hi guys,

I have what I am hoping is a very simple problem with using multiple work offsets (g54-g58) in MC. I currently generate a tool path and then have to copy that tool path 4 times and individually change the offset #(0,1,2,3) in the WCS tab for each tool path. There has got to be an easier, less time consuming way to achieve this.

-Select the operations you want transformed
-Select the Type of transform (trans, rotate, mirror)(Tplane origin ON for offset # output)
-Method ( toolplane=offset numbers come into play, Co-ord=adds a distance to the NC output values)
-group NCI ( machining sequence if 2 or more ops or tools )(order=finish 1 part in op order before moving to the next, type=fininh each op across all parts before moving to the next op )
Copy source ops =ON
Disable=depends where your source ops are placed
Work offset - assign new start=1, Inc=1 ( your start # may be 54 )

By the way, there is another method instead of transforming

simple to implement for single view parts
is copy to the WCS 3 times and change the work offset number for each

pros
-you can see and plan exactly the sequences you want
-view this method as the step before understanding transform

cons
-lots and lots of ops
-greater chance of errors ( modify a path but not all paths or the wrong one )
